Jeramie Rain (born Susan Davis; August 23, 1948) is an American screenwriter, producer, philanthropist and former actress. Rain began her career with starring roles in several local stage productions in Charleston before moving to New York City in the early 1970s.
Jeramie Rain is an American actress who starred in The Last House on the Left (1972) and other films. She also worked as a writer and producer at NBC, and founded a charity for children with serious illnesses.
